Abstract

A new design method of the flux observer for the vector control is proposed in this paper. The newly designed observer estimates the flux within predetermined flux angle deviations. The characteristics are studied by Frequency Response Function (FRF) and the proposed designed method is shown to realize robust flux estimations. Then, the proposed observer is compared with the adaptive identifier, and they are shown to compensate with each other. Moreover, the proposed designed method is implemented in the vector control system and is shown feasible experimentally.
